As of June 09, 2026, Maher Court in Milford, Massachusetts, currently has 9 units available approved for Public Housing. This affordable housing development offers rents ranging from $321 to $711 for low-income individuals who meet the income threshold and other eligibility criteria.
*Rent estimates are calculated using Worcester County Fair Market Rents for 2026 and assume the 30% extremely low income threshold is met. This means that the tenant will be responsible for 30% of the Fair Market Rent for this unit. It is recommended to contact the Milford Housing Authority for exact rent pricing.
